Lake Placid, also
known as "Florida's Lake Country" is
still one of Florida's best kept secrets. With
its rolling hills beautiful lakes and near perfect
climate, its increasingly becoming home to not only
weekenders but both part-time and year-around
residents alike.
This southern
portion of Central Florida, also known
as "The Ridge" is one of the most
scenic areas of the Sunshine State. Our vast abundance of natural beauty and
dedicated wildlife sanctuaries supports resident
populations of osprey and bald eagles as well as many
other forms of wildlife.
Hiking
and biking can be found all over Lake Placid and the
rest of the county. They are continually creating new
multi-use trails. We have some of the best places to
hike, bike and view wildlife in our many
parks.
The 27 pristine
freshwater lakes and sandy beaches make for great
family fun. Whether you choose to boat, swim, fish,
sail, ski, tubing or wakeboarding, Lake Placid has so
much to offer making it a recreational
paradise. While
you can enjoy the friendliness and warm southern
hospitality of this community, you don’t have
go far away for the amenities of larger metropolitan
centers. Being the most southern city in Highlands
County, Lake Placid is within 100 miles of
major population centers of the
state. You can take in the major attractions in
Orlando, just 100 miles from Lake Placid or
experience the exciting night life in Fort Lauderdale
by driving 125 miles and the Gulf of
Mexico is just 82 miles away.
